#448d99 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#448d99 is composed of 26.7% red, 55.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 55.6% cyan, 7.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 188.5 degrees, a saturation of 38.5% and a lightness of 43.3%. #448d99 color hex could be obtained by blending #88ffff with #001b33.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

#448d99 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#448d99 has RGB values of R:68, G:141,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0.56, M:0.08,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 4492697.
